Transaction 944569446ed1330a30411068bb35e02015552bea53b0fb44c7da2f0643c7330e
1 Input
1 Output
-
944569446ed1330a30411068bb35e02015552bea53b0fb44c7da2f0643c7330e:0
- value
- 11338656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de7938940c4dd3e835b8d7498e455a75b363b5b9 OP_EQUAL
- address
- 3MyM9iLNhQrSYv2DuiUvBhipucYJapohmx